Lord_Chris 267 Posted February 26, 2018 Hi @Bronthion, welcome to StrongholdNation! If you transfer a model across to the other game, all previous animations that model had will no longer be played in the game. This is because when you are changing the uni file, you're overwriting any resources loaded for that unit. It also wouldn't work because you would need to alter that animation and change it to match your new unit. What you could try, however, is to rename some of the Ice Queen animation files to that of the lady.
